Which federal agency is primarily responsible for protecting the public's health from infectious diseases?
AnswerClick to flip back
A
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C)
💡 Explanation:
The CDC is the federal agency responsible for protecting the public's health from infectious diseases. It works to prevent and control diseases, promote healthy living, and provide leadership and guidance to state and local health departments.
